PZ Cussons is leathered in Nigeria

PZ Cussons, maker of Imperial Leather soap, has warned of weak sales in Greece and Nigeria. Earlier this year, the firm said underlying profits would be 15 per cent lower than in 2011, partly because of struggles in its Australian and Nigerian markets.

It said yesterday: "The trading environment in Greece remains difficult." It added that Nigerian demand had been hit by a national strike and potential buyers having less cash. But it said UK trading was "robust".
